A Good Harvest
by : May Fatima C. Mingo
Benedicts’ Lolo Nelson
has a vegetable garden in their
small backyard. He has talong,
pechay, and radish planted in a
recycled empty container and
has pipino, patola, sitaw, upo,
kalabasa and other vegetable
vines that was placed in a used
sack of cement.
One day , when Benedict came home
from playing in the neighborhood. He saw
Lolo Nelsons’ garden. The leaves of the
plant were wilting due to heat of the sun.
The soil were very dry that it started to
crack. After changing his clothes, he took
the sprinkler and begun watering the
plants. He was almost done with his work
when Lolo Nelson arrived. Lolo Nelson was
very happy and thanks him from doing his
job. “Good Boy “, said Lolo, plants are also
like people, that when it’s hot, they also
want to drink.
So then, Benedict enjoyed
helping Lolo in watering the plant
everyday.” Today we’re going to
harvest our vegetable” Lolo excitedly
told Benedict. Weekly they can harvest
10 of kls talong, a bundle of pechay , 5
kilos patola , 4 kilos pipino and almost
3 kilos of upo. They placed it in a
bayong made of dried buri leaves
woven by Lola Choleng to keep the
vegetable fresh until they deliver it in
the market and for her offer in the
mass.
Every Sunday was a family
tradition to attend religious services.
Lola Choleng serve at the mass and
she offers their best harvest as her
way of thanksgiving to God.
Benedict realized that water is
very important in plants life to
produce a good harvest and he
could share his learning to everyone
through vlogging Lolo’s vegetable
garden.

Here are some sentences with words that
denotes time expression mentioned in the
story.
1.Benedict enjoyed helping Lolo in
watering the plant everyday.
2.Weekly they can harvest 10 kls talong, a
bundle of pechay , 5 kilos patola , 4 kilos
pipino and almost 3 kilos of upo.
3.Every Sunday was a family tradition to
attend religious services.
The underlined words are
called time expressions -that
tell an action in the present
tense. These words denote
that actions are done
regularly or habitually and at
the present.
Time expressions can be
found at the end of the
sentence or at the
beginning.
